Subject: Memtrace cut-over complete

Team,

Cut-over to Memtrace v2 for GPU memory profiling finished last night. Old v1 agents are disabled; any tickets referencing v1 dashboards should be closed as resolved-by-migration. Sampling overhead is now under 2% and allocation traces include kernel names. Known gap: profiles older than 30 days were not migrated. Point customers at the v2 docs for setup questions. For reference when troubleshooting, the agent now runs with the following configuration.

settings of bagaf-bawip:
[aldax]
port = 5000
region = south-4
host = aldax.brasklabs.corp
team = brivan
timeout_ms = 2000
retries = 2

Quick heads-up on Pinwheel UI versioning: we cut a minor release every sprint, and anything touching component props needs a changeset file in the PR. No changeset, no merge — the bot will nag you. Majors are rare and go through the design council first. The full policy, with examples of what counts as breaking, lives on the internal page below.

wiki page, bahip-yahip: https://grafana.qirvanlabs.corp/browse/display/projects/cc3a1b9dbfc9

### 2024-06-11 — Key rotation for FeeForge

Heads up, on-call: we rotated the signing key for FeeForge, the shipping-fee rules engine, after the old one hit its expiry. All rule bundles published after 14:00 UTC are signed with the new key, so older agents will reject them until they pick up the update. If you need to re-sign a bundle manually, use the key below.

deploy key for kagup-bawig: bky9_ZMq28eTw9

## Step 2: Point AlertSift at the migrated dedupe store

AlertSift deduplicates on-call pages by hashing alert fingerprints into the dedupe store. After the schema copy, stop the deduper, truncate the in-memory fingerprint cache, and restart against the new database. Verify duplicate suppression by replaying the sample alert batch in /opt/alertsift/fixtures. Expect zero duplicate pages within the five-minute window. Configure the deduper with the new connection string below.

warehouse DSN: redis://praael_svc:cR@db-fd69.lumiccorp.example:5432/holdor